If your uPVC window won't close properly, it could be because of an indentation between the frame and the sash. This could cause draughts, however it could also cause water damage and damp. To test this, try putting a piece paper between the frame and the sash to see if the frame can be sealed.

To fix the issue, you'll need to remove the seals around the frame and the sash. Then, you'll have to remove the locking gearbox from its position inside the frame. To open the gearbox you'll need a flat torch or screwdriver. After you have removed the gearbox, you will need to replace it with an alternative of the same size and type.

A leaky UPVC window may be caused by a variety of things, including weather conditions and general wear and tear. These conditions can cause the window to become warped or damaged. This damage can be expensive to repair, so it is important to hire a skilled specialist to do the job.

Another issue that is common is the presence of water condensation between the glass panes of your double glazed window repairs near me-glazed UPVC windows. This can occur when the frames of the windows aren't properly fitted or when the nail fins have become loose and not providing a good seal. A uPVC specialist will replace the seals to ensure the window is sealed properly and prevents drafts. This will increase energy efficiency and reduce drafts.
